Delve into Your Past: Public Records for Genealogy

For genealogists, public records are a treasure trove of information. These documents offer invaluable insights into our families, shedding light on their lives, locations, and relationships. Discovering these historical gems can be an exciting journey, bringing your family history to life in a tangible way.

From birth and death certificates to marriage licenses and property deeds, public records paint a vivid picture of the past. Examining these documents can reveal hidden connections, unexpected surprises, and forgotten stories waiting to be told.

  • Municipal courthouses often house vital records, including marriage licenses, divorce decrees, and probate files.
  • Federal archives contain a wealth of information, such as census data, military records, and immigration documents.
  • Online databases provide convenient access to extensive collections of digitized public records from various sources.

By delving into these publicly available resources, you can piece together the intricate tapestry of your family history, bridging the past with the present.

Reveal Emails, Addresses, and More Through Reverse Email Lookup

Reverse email lookup is a powerful tool that can dig up valuable information about an individual or organization simply by using their email address. This process allows you to access details such as full names, physical addresses, social media profiles, and even phone numbers, all from a single email input. click here

Many online platforms offer reverse email lookup services, each with its own features. Some are free, while others require a paid subscription for access to their in-depth databases. When choosing a service, consider the level of information you need, as well asyour financial constraints.

Opposite email lookup can be incredibly useful in a variety of situations. It can help you verify someone's identity, locate missing contacts, or even research potential fraud.
